WebThe dogleg methods restrict the search for the TRS solution to a 1D curve defined by the Cauchy and Gauss-Newton points. Introduction metallic gold formal shoesWebAn interior point method was discovered by Soviet mathematician I. I. Dikin in 1967 and reinvented in the U.S. in the mid-1980s. In 1984, Narendra Karmarkar developed a method for linear programming called Karmarkar's algorithm, which runs in provably polynomial time and is also very efficient in practice. how thick is 12WebJun 20, 2024 · Teams.
